Startup Weekend Mobile Announced

Innovation Portal, the Mobile Area Chamber of Commerce and community volunteers are hosting Techstars Startup Weekend Mobile at its Innovation Portal in Mobile on April 1-3 after a two-year hiatus. Dubbed “a creative and collaborative three-day educational event where entrepreneurs can develop and pitch new startup ideas,” participants may expect to learn about pitching, business model creation, prototyping, designing and market validation. It will begin with 60-second pitches on the first night, with each attendee describing their best idea and inspiring others to join their team. On the next two days, teams will focus on customer development, validating their ideas, practicing LEAN startup methodologies and building a product. At the end of the event, teams will demonstrate their prototypes, receive feedback from a panel of experts and compete for prizes including pro bono services designed to help entrepreneurs further their goals. Registration, which is $75 for participants and $50 for students (with a $25 discount by using code “EARLYBIRD” at checkout until March 1), is now open.
